Transaction 88ae4123f3b339ef5662a6fef451c359ec737e427a73b5c3da23e557589a4681

1 Input
2 Outputs
  • 88ae4123f3b339ef5662a6fef451c359ec737e427a73b5c3da23e557589a4681:0
  • value  13308916
    address  12PdbArGndewjN2BUK1uv14BShpJvE8c7m
  • 88ae4123f3b339ef5662a6fef451c359ec737e427a73b5c3da23e557589a4681:1
  • value  4563242840
    address  1DBJ43bzTqU51YsKnzZ2wVrHkMpuXmHSFe